How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Bullhead City Mohave Valley?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Bullhead City Mohave Valley Studio Apartments | $1,095 | $890 | $1,300 |
Bullhead City Mohave Valley 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,027 | $825 | $1,435 |
Bullhead City Mohave Valley 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,245 | $795 | $1,895 |
Bullhead City Mohave Valley 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,505 | $1,195 | $2,400 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Bullhead City Mohave Valley
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Bullhead City Mohave Valley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Bullhead City Mohave Valley ranges from $825 to $1,435 with an average monthly rent of $1,027.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Bullhead City Mohave Valley c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Bullhead City Mohave Valley range from $795 to $1,895.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,245.
How expensive are Bullhead City Mohave Valley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 9 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Bullhead City Mohave Valley on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,195 to $2,400 - averaging $1,505 for the location.
